Why is the Bolt Carrier Group (BCG) so critical in an AR-15?

The BCG is critical because it uses gas from a fired round to propel itself back, extract the spent casing, pick up the next round, and lock it into the chamber. It endures extreme forces from gas, locking into the barrel, firing pin impact, and intense back-and-forth movement.

What materials make the Sharp's SAGRS XPB BCG durable?

The Sharp's SAGRS XPB BCG utilizes S7 tool steel for both the bolt and carrier, known for its excellent shock-absorbing properties and superior impact resistance. It also incorporates high-strength 4340 and 4130 steel for specific parts, enhancing overall strength and heat resistance.

What are the benefits of DLC coatings on a BCG?

DLC (Diamond-Like Carbon) coatings on a BCG enhance lubrication retention and reduce carbon buildup. This makes the bolt cleaner, more reliable, and significantly increases its lifespan by minimizing friction and fouling.
